Aleksi Pakkanen brings his solo exhibition "Tales from the blind spot" to Lisbon's Passevite gallery, running from mid-July through late August 2026. The Finnish artist, born in 1987 and based in Tampere, is known for public-space interventions across Northern Europe, drawing heavily on graffiti and urban culture. His work shifts between photography, painting, and performative actions he describes as "childish and forbidden."
Pakkanen's recent pieces employ mixed media on various supports, aiming to channel what he calls his "exhausted mind" onto paper, creating a kind of threatening anti-hero. This stance rebels against the pressure to conform to adult life and art-world norms. His process is pure action: he works directly on the surface, evaluating the result only when he feels the piece is complete, free from preconceived concepts.
The exhibition reflects a symbiotic relationship between his domestic space—where being a father and his current primary workplace intersect—and the street/city as objects of analysis and intervention. Pakkanen's art is a "drift" where gestures become city streets and each work an architecture of symbols drawn from urban details, offering a semiotic delight.
The gallery is open Tuesday to Saturday from 16:00 to 20:00.
